I expected that under Psoc Creator 4.3 --> menu bar --> Tools --> Options Under "project Management", the setting for "My Template projects location:" could be used to specify the location that holds a number of snippet (xml) files.
This however did NOT show them as an active snippets (Psoc Creator 4.3 --> menu bar --> Edit --> Snippets --> Insert Snippet ... ).
When I added the snippets manually to the C:\Program Files (x86)\Cypress\PSoC Creator\4.3\PSoC Creator\conf\snippets\c directory they showed up (and were functional).
Is this the intended way to add snippets?
When a new project is created,it created a main (for example main_cm0p.c) which seems to follow a template. Is it possible to change that template (just the header comment part?

The My Template projects location is used to specify the default location to save your template projects. Can you please tell me know what snippets you are trying to include and the entire use case? This will help us in understanding the issue better.
When a new project is created,it created a main (for example main_cm0p.c) which seems to follow a template. Is it possible to change that template (just the header comment part?
You can create your own template project and create your project using the template. Please refer to My Templates section of the PSoC Creator User Guide.
